Capcom Reveals New Trailers and More for Two MONSTER HUNTER Games Releasing This Year

Capcom recently treated fans of Monster Hunter in a new digital event. The event provided news for both Monster Hunter Rise and Monster Hunter Stories 2: Wings of Ruin. I’ve included the video for the full event below, but here are some highlights.

If you’re looking for fun in Monster Hunter Rise, you’ll want to watch as we were given a detailed look at the new Rampage quests where you must work with the citizens of Kamura Village to defend against waves of monsters including Apex ones. In addition, it was revealed that each weapon will have Switch Skills that unlock as a hunter progresses through the game. You can swap out these skills with Silkbind or regular attacks to create new combos and strategies to match your playstyle. If you like to play multiplayer, Monster Hunter Rise will also feature dynamic difficulty scaling as players enter and exit a hunt to help make things appropriate. As you complete multiplayer quests, you’ll even be able to like other hunters in your party to increase the likelihood of finding each other again via matchmaking. The new camera feature will allow you to capture your heroic accomplishments to share with friends.

A new trailer was shown at the event which featured the Zinogre and Nargacuga but also included a new threat and the Elder Dragon Chameleos. Monster Hunter Rise will launch on March 26 for the Nintendo Switch, but a second limited-time demo will be available on March 11. This new demo will have a higher difficulty hunt against the Magnamalo as well as the 4 quests from the January demo. Plus, your quest counter will be reset if you played the January demo.

If you’re more interested in Monster Hunter Stories 2: Wings of Ruin, you’ll be excited to watch the new trailer. The trailer revealed that the Felyne hero Navirou will return and we got a tease about being able to complete cooperative multiplayer quests. This game looks great for people who want more of an RPG within the world of Monster Hunter. Hunters will be able to play Monster Hunter Stories 2: Wings of Ruin on July 9 via Nintendo Switch and PC (Steam). More information will be revealed as we get closer to release.
